
Wolverines Drop Series Opener at Rutgers

Site: Piscataway, N.J. (Bainton Field)
Score: Rutgers 15, Michigan 9
Records: U-M (27-14, 12-3 Big Ten), RUT (24-18, 7-9 Big Ten)

PISCATAWAY, N.J. -- Sophomore Dominic Clementi finished a double shy of the cycle and was one of three players to hit home runs, but the University of Michigan baseball team dropped the weekend series opener to Rutgers, 15-9, on Friday afternoon (May 4) at Bainton Field.
Clementi hit an opposite-field home run in the fifth, a game-tying, two-run triple in the seventh and added an RBI single in the ninth. He reached base in all five plate appearances, adding two walks.
Freshman Jordan Nwogu and sophomore Jonathan Engelmann each homered in the first inning off Rutgers starter John O'Reilly, propelling Michigan to an early 3-0 lead. Nwogu became the first Wolverine to leadoff a game with a home run since Travis Maezes did it at College of Charleston on March 15, 2014. In addition, Engelmann's long fly extended his hit streak to 16 games.
The Scarlet Knights quickly tied the game at 3 behind a two-out single and three consecutive doubles down the line.
The Wolverines re-took the lead in the bottom of the third, putting the first two men on against O'Reilly. On an Engelmann flyout to center field, Nwogu tagged up and went to third. Freshman Jesse Franklin, who went 4-for-4 on the afternoon, worked a full count against O'Reilly and brought Nwogu home on sacrifice fly to left field, giving Michigan the 4-3 lead.
Rutgers got the lead back in the bottom half on a two-run single by Chris Folinusz. A diving grab in center field by Engelmann ended the inning, preventing another run from scoring.
In the bottom of the fourth, facing sophomore Jack Weisenburger, Rutgers attempted to get a run home on a squeeze bunt, but junior Blake Nelson relayed a perfect throw to home plate, beating the runner.
Clementi tied the game at 5 in the top of the fifth, hitting his fourth home run of the season just inside the left-field foul pole. But the Scarlet Knights came back again in the bottom half, grinding a run home on a walk, a balk, a fielder's choice and a passed ball. They added another run in the bottom of the sixth on a sacrifice fly.
Michigan put the first two runners on in the top of the seventh and Clementi brought them home, tying the game at 7. Clementi roped it into left-center field where the diving attempt by Rutgers center fielder Jawuan Harris was unsuccessful, allowing the ball to roll all the way to the wall. The momentum was short-lived, however, as Rutgers plated eight runs in the bottom of the inning to take control.
The Wolverines mounted a two-out rally in the ninth, getting RBI singles from Clementi and Franklin, but couldn't do any more damage.
